Team Reviews
Genoa are entering this Coppa Italia Round of 32 match at Stadio Luigi Ferraris on September 25, 2025, in a tough spot, sitting 15th in Serie A with 4 points from four matches (1 win, 1 draw, 2 losses). Their recent form shows one win, one draw, and three losses in their last five competitive matches, including a 2-1 Serie A loss at Bologna and a 3-0 Coppa Italia win over Vicenza Virtus on August 17, 2025. They’ve scored three goals and conceded five in Serie A, averaging 0.8 goals scored and 1.3 conceded per game. At home, Genoa are winless in their last two league games, drawing 0-0 with Lecce and losing 0-1 to Juventus. Coach Patrick Vieira’s 4-3-3 relies on Lorenzo Colombo’s finishing (one goal) and Ruslan Malinovskyi’s creativity (one assist). Injuries to Jean Onana (thigh) and Maxwel Cornet (hamstring) are concerns, but Leo Østigård is available. Genoa will leverage their home crowd to press high and exploit Empoli’s defensive weaknesses, aiming to avoid a repeat of last season’s early cup exit to Sampdoria.
Empoli are struggling, sitting 11th in Serie B with 4 points from five matches (1 win, 2 draws, 2 losses). Their recent form includes one win, two draws, and two losses in their last five, with a 1-1 Serie B draw against Spezia on September 14, 2025, and a 1-1 Coppa Italia win over Reggiana (via penalties) on August 19, 2025. They’ve scored six goals and conceded six in Serie B, averaging 1.2 goals scored and 1.2 conceded per game. Away form is poor, with no wins in their last three road games, including a 4-0 loss at Pescara. Coach Guido Pagliuca’s 4-3-3 depends on Bogdan Popov’s finishing (four goals) and Franco Carboni’s wing play. Injuries to Marco Nasti (muscle), Nicolas Haas (long-term), Pietro Pellegri (knee), and Duccio Degli Innocenti (ankle) weaken their squad. Empoli will aim to stay compact and counter Genoa’s intensity, seeking to build on their semi-final run last season.
Head to Head
Genoa hold a strong edge, unbeaten in their last 11 meetings with Empoli (5 wins, 6 draws), including a 2-1 Serie A win on December 28, 2024 (Sebastiano Esposito and Caleb Ekuban scoring for Genoa, Milan Badelj for Empoli) and a 1-1 draw on February 24, 2025. At Stadio Luigi Ferraris, Genoa are unbeaten in their last eight home games against Empoli (three wins, five draws), including a 2-0 win in 2023. Matches average 1.9 goals, with both teams scoring in 53% of encounters, suggesting a competitive but low-scoring game. Genoa’s historical dominance, especially at home, gives them a psychological advantage, though Empoli’s cup resilience (eliminating Juventus last season) keeps them in contention for an upset.
